What is a carbon fiber seat cowl for the R1?

On the 2015-2019 R1, R1M, and R1S, the tail section carries a center panel that sits between the rear seat area and the subframe. A carbon fiber seat cowl (also called a tail center panel cover) replaces or overlays this OEM plastic panel with real woven carbon fiber. The result is a lighter, stiffer, more track-focused rear end with the exposed weave riders want.

Twill vs plain weave — which finish should you choose?

The R1 seat cowl uses a 2x2 twill weave, the diagonal cross-hatch pattern most riders picture when they think of carbon fiber. Twill drapes over curved surfaces like the tail section more cleanly than a plain weave, so the pattern stays consistent across the panel's compound curves. The finish is a deep gloss clear coat over the weave.

How much weight does a carbon seat cowl save?

Carbon fiber panels typically weigh 40-60% less than the equivalent OEM plastic or painted ABS pieces. On the tail section that translates to a modest but real reduction in mass carried high and to the rear of the bike, where riders on track notice weight most. The larger benefit is often the appearance and the ability to run exposed carbon rather than painted plastic.
